Tonight, the 1 to 5 Club met to discuss topics for our monthly discussion meeting for the year. Over the hour and a half we met, the discussion needs ranged from internalized bi-phobia, concepts of gender, definitions of sexuality, what our "defining issue" could be as a community, health care, legal issues, and so. much. more.
Over the course of the rest of the year, we will be meeting to talk about these topics, and more. We will be having general discussion groups, guest speakers, and of course ... a little bit of Captain Jack. Harkness that is.
On March 24th at 7:30, we will be meeting in the open space at the Utah Pride Center to discuss Health Care. Not just the ACA, but how to break down the stereotypes and stigma in the medical community when it comes to fluid sexuality. We will be talking about sexually transmitted infections (including HIV), safe sex, and are planning to have a health care navigator and doctor on hand to help facilitate the discussions. (Watch this space.)
In April and May, leading up to Pride, our conversations will focus on Visibility and Bi-Erasure - not just in the media, but in our own communities and within ourselves. We hope these discussions, open to everyone of course, not just the bi community, will help to build momentum leading into Pride. And then, our June meeting ... we're totally talking relationships.
These meetings take place the 4th Monday of every month from 7:30-9:00 in the open meeting space at the Pride Center. Remember as well that we have our Peer Support Group on the 2nd Monday, also from 7:30-9:00 in the open space.
